Managing property in Rhyl Town means maintaining properties that often reflect the area’s Victorian character while meeting modern rental expectations, handling tenant turnover that can spike during holiday season, managing utilities and maintenance in a coastal climate where salt air accelerates wear, and navigating the distinction between holiday-let compliance and long-term residential tenancy agreements. You’ll need to understand local authority planning and building regulations, stay on top of landlord gas safety and electrical testing schedules, collect rent reliably across a tenant base that may include transient workers, and handle repairs quickly—whether that’s a burst pipe in a terraced property or damp issues in converted period flats. Tenant referencing, inventory management, deposit protection, and rent arrears handling all require local knowledge of who moves through Rhyl and what they expect from their accommodation.

Rhyl Town property values reflect its status as an established seaside residential area with holiday-let investment appeal; Victorian terraces and seafront-facing apartments attract both owner-occupiers and portfolio investors. The market rewards properties with clear holiday-let potential, good maintenance records, and efficient management—factors that directly influence resale value and investor appeal when you come to sell or refinance.

Rental demand in Rhyl Town flows from holiday visitors filling short-term lets, young professionals and families attracted by affordable rents, seasonal workers in tourism and hospitality, and older tenants seeking coastal retirement living. Long-term residential tenants often stay for multiple years, creating stability, but holiday-let competition means landlords must decide whether to pursue peak-season tourist income or stable year-round residential income—a choice with real implications for tenant profile, property condition, and management intensity.

Finding the right property to manage or invest in across Rhyl Town means understanding which streets attract which tenant types, spotting period properties with good conversion potential or maintenance issues, and assessing whether a property suits residential or holiday-let strategy. Local knowledge of transport links, proximity to seafront attractions, school catchments, and employer sites helps identify which addresses will command the strongest rental returns and attract reliable tenants.

Before committing to property management services in Rhyl Town, clarify whether your property will target residential tenants, holiday visitors, or a mix—this choice determines everything from insurance to maintenance scheduling to tenant vetting. Understand your property’s actual condition and what that means for repairs and void periods; Victorian terraces need different ongoing attention than modern flats. Ask about experience managing seasonal demand fluctuations and how rent collection works across a tenant base that may include transient workers. Property management in a coastal town with heritage housing requires someone who knows the local market realities, not just generic landlord compliance.
